UPDATE:

We're a go for the upgraded berber mats, with "RX-7" embroidered. The embroidery can be in any of the originally listed colors (white, silver, black, red or blue), BUT the berber mats themselves (vs. the el-cheapo mats) are ONLY available in the following colors: black, dark grey, med grey, tan, and med tan.

I'm gonna PM a mod and try and get authorization to run the group buy. In the meantime, are we good to go w/ things as is (the mat color restrictions)? I don't think I saw anyone asking for a mat in a color other than black and tan anyways...
